Output c923c6323e93e54cdf77055d8f519399674a34bf891e836a284155a909bb5776:0

value
21576678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 740cd5fb73f979f330009be4163d3792c512a51f OP_EQUALVERIFY OP_CHECKSIG
address
LVoa2KLxVLAZXqaLVV4HruzCZmqkhisLth
transaction
c923c6323e93e54cdf77055d8f519399674a34bf891e836a284155a909bb5776
spent
true